According to the Greenhouse Gases, Regulated Emissions, and Energy use in Technologies (GREET) model, about 40 L of water is consumed for every 1 kg of hydrogen gas produced using solar or wind electrolysis, and about 30 L of water is consumed for every 1 kg of hydrogen gas produced by steam methane reforming with carbon capture and storage. As of March 2022, MOL operates 4 dual-fuel vessels that can operate on both heavy oil and methanol, reaching 25,000 hours of operation using methanol fuel, and continues to reduce greenhouse gas emissions.Methanol fuel reduces sulfur oxide (SOx) *1 emissions by up to 99%, particulate matter (PM) *2 emissions by up to 95%, and nitrogen oxide (NOx) *3 emissions by up to 80% compared to heavy oil. Methanol has attracted attention as an environmentally friendly fuel because it reduces CO 2 (carbon dioxide) emissions by 10 15% compared with heavy oil and emits no sulfur oxides. The direct methanol fuel cell (DMFC) enables the direct conversion of the chemical energy stored in liquid methanol fuel to electrical energy, with water and carbon dioxide as by-products.
